Just stick with these golden smoothie rules:
- Use at least one dark leafy green (spinach, kale, chard).
- Add one fruit high in vitamin C (citrus, berries, pineapple).
- Include a hydrator (cucumber, watermelon, coconut water).
- Sprinkle in healthy extras like chia seeds, flaxseed, or collagen powder.

Pro Tips to Maximize Results
- Blend your smoothies with coconut water, unsweetened almond milk, or even green tea instead of juice or dairy.
- Drink them first thing in the morning to jump-start your metabolism and skin repair.
- Prep ingredients in freezer packs for the week so making them becomes a 2-minute task.
- Keep your sugar levels balanced—don’t overload on fruit. One banana or half a mango is plenty.
